Iodine in PDB 4wqa: Thiosulfate Dehydrogenase (Tsda) From Allochromatium Vinosum - Tetrathionate Co-Crystallization

Enzymatic activity of Thiosulfate Dehydrogenase (Tsda) From Allochromatium Vinosum - Tetrathionate Co-Crystallization

All present enzymatic activity of Thiosulfate Dehydrogenase (Tsda) From Allochromatium Vinosum - Tetrathionate Co-Crystallization:
1.8.2.2;

Protein crystallography data

The structure of Thiosulfate Dehydrogenase (Tsda) From Allochromatium Vinosum - Tetrathionate Co-Crystallization, PDB code: 4wqa was solved by J.A.Brito, K.Denkmann, I.A.C.Pereira, C.Dahl, M.Archer,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 46.48 / 1.64
Space group C 1 2 1
Cell size a, b, c (Å), α, β, γ (°) 79.192, 71.054, 57.781, 90.00, 129.11, 90.00
R / Rfree (%) 16.5 / 20.4
